作者bruce620 (o(‧"‧)o)
看板MacDev
标题[问题] 申请apns凭证步骤问题
时间Thu May 22 18:42:01 2014
各位前辈好,我想请教apple申请的步骤
不知我哪个流程出问题,请各位能帮我看看吗?
目前是因为要上传程式到实机时(使用APNS凭证),
在Xcode的target会出现No matching provisioning profiles found.
我的xcode是5.1.1版。
我的还没有申请APNS时,选择的凭证还可以正常的上载到实机,
但加了APNS凭证会出现该问题。我列出我加APNS凭证的步骤,
先在mac钥匙圈建立凭证,上传到App Developer网站里的Apple ID里
Push Notification service SSL Certificates 产生下载CSR档,
然後重新产生一次Provisioning Profiles 下载下来开启。
所以目前我的钥匙圈内容与凭证长这样子:
http://i.imgur.com/SJ7EJte.png
http://i.imgur.com/3ZlvaCU.png
然後我到Code Signing Identity里头发现却没有出现
Apple Development iOS Push Services :idv.yu.yuTestAPNSApp
的选项(如图:
http://i.imgur.com/zl7bUW4.png)
此时到General去看就会出现
No Matching provisioning profiles found的问题,
http://i.imgur.com/adanqkV.png
我的bundle ID确定与apple Developer网站申请的相同,
我觉得奇怪,我就把我的开发者专用密钥汇出给别台b电脑,
也把这APNS汇出p12给b电脑汇入,
这时b电脑开启相同的专案 看code signing identity却有出现
Apple Development iOS Push Services:idv.yu.yuTestAPNSApp 的选项,
但在原本那台却没有出现= =
但选择这个code signing去build也会出现
no matching provisioning profiles found的问题。
请问这之间什麽步骤我没有做到呢?
谢谢
(手机的udid也有在网站加入)
--
※ 发信站: 批踢踢实业坊(ptt.cc), 来自: 220.135.60.106
※ 文章网址: http://webptt.com/cn.aspx?n=bbs/MacDev/M.1400755326.A.86B.html
1F:→ benjenq:习惯上APNs我会另外申请一组key来制作。 05/23 02:18
2F:→ nobody1:实机? apns? apns凭证是给发推播的server用的 05/23 13:02
3F:→ bruce620:apns凭证会汇出给server用我知道 那请问在上传到实机时 05/23 18:33
4F:→ bruce620:code signing identity是选developer 的那个还是 05/23 18:34
5F:→ bruce620:Apple Development iOS Push Services..这个? 谢谢 05/23 18:34
6F:→ bruce620:我这所谓上传到实机是指app传到实机 05/23 18:35